Melbourne Storm set to be fined for fielding 14 players in win over Roosters – Wide World of Sports
Incident stifled potential try-scoring situation
Melbourne is set to be fined by the NRL after fielding 14 players for a few seconds in the second half of their huge win over the Roosters.
The Storm’s Suliasi Vunivalu rushed back onto the field when he was replaced for an HIA and shut down a potential try-scoring situation in the 24-6 victory.
Vunivalu received medical treatment for a concussion before being taken from the field. He was replaced by Nicho Hynes, before the Fijian star ran back on the field and shut down a potential two-on-one…
